Q3 2025 earnings summary

13 Nov, 2025

Executive summary

  • Revenue grew 49% year-over-year to $68 million in Q3 2025, with total members up 53% to 831,000 and first positive adjusted EBITDA of $2.4 million; net loss narrowed to $3.2 million from $9.2 million a year ago.

  • Expanded offerings to include GLP-1 prescribing and AI-powered tools like Meal Map, enhancing integrated care and member engagement.

  • Published 30th peer-reviewed manuscript, demonstrating cost savings and sustained weight outcomes post-GLP-1 therapy.

  • Completed IPO in June 2025, raising $151.6 million in net proceeds and fully repaid outstanding debt.

Financial highlights

  • Q3 2025 revenue: $68 million, up 49% year-over-year; gross margin improved to 66% (GAAP) and 68% (non-GAAP).

  • Net loss improved to $3.2 million (margin -4.7%), from $9.2 million (margin -20.3%) in Q3 2024.

  • Adjusted EBITDA reached $2.4 million (margin 3.5%), compared to -$5.1 million (-11.3%) in Q3 2024.

  • Cash and cash equivalents at quarter end were $199 million, up from $76 million at year-end 2024, primarily due to IPO proceeds.

  • Free cash flow for the nine months ended September 30, 2025, was $(7.6) million, a significant improvement from $(30.6) million in the prior year period.

Outlook and guidance

  • Full-year 2025 revenue guidance raised to $251.5–$254.5 million (49% growth over 2024); adjusted EBITDA guidance improved to a loss of $2 million to breakeven.

  • 2026 will be a key investment year, focusing on GLP-1 prescribing and AI integration.

  • Management expects continued growth in member enrollment and revenue, with ongoing investments in platform enhancements and Care Team efficiency.
